g factor of high-Z lithiumlike ions

The g factor of Li-like ions is evaluated in the range Z=6–92. The interelectronic-interaction correction of first order in 1/Z is calculated to all orders in αZ within a rigorous QED approach. The higher-order interelectronic-interaction, the one-electron QED, and the nuclear recoil corrections are evaluated to lowest orders in αZ. It is found that the uncertainty due to the nuclear size effect can be significantly reduced in a specific difference of the g factors of H- and Li-like ions.
